Brixton station provides a variety of facilities to enhance your travel experience. The station is equipped with a ticket office open from Monday to Friday between 06:40 and 20:00, and on Saturdays from 08:10 to 14:50. It's worth noting that ticket machines are available, and you can collect tickets purchased online directly from them. The station is fully enabled for smartcard use, so you can tap in and out as you need.
There is customer support available at the help point during staffing hours, similar to the ticket office schedule. However, keep in mind that the station unfortunately lacks step-free access, so passengers with mobility difficulties might face challenges. Moreover, there's no luggage storage or public Wi-Fi service available on-site, so plan accordingly.
Brixton station might not have a dedicated rail replacement service, but it cleverly integrates with the London Underground network. During engineering works, travellers can use the Underground services between Brixton and Victoria without extra charges, ensuring your journey continues smoothly. Local buses and taxis round out the transportation options available just steps away from the station.

The station is designed to make your journey as smooth as possible. Although there isn't a ticket office on site, fear not, as ticket vending machines are readily available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. These machines, however, lack accessibility features. Should you require further assistance, customer help points are positioned strategically throughout the site. Keep in mind that if you require detailed staff assistance, it would be advisable to plan ahead since there are no staff help available at the station.
For those concerned about accessibility, the station is classified as category 'A', meaning it offers step-free access to all platforms. You can also find a helpful ramp for train access and an induction loop for those with hearing impairments. However, some facilities such as toilets, accessible toilets, and baby changing areas are not available.
Although there are no retail outlets within the station, you won't be left wanting when it comes to adjacent infrastructure. Cyclists will be pleased to find sheltered bicycle racks right next to the entrance, under the watchful eye of CCTV. Bicycle hire services are on offer too, providing a green option for onward travel.
Stratford-upon-Avon Parkway's transport links make it easy to continue with your journey. Bus services are available for those looking to make their way to Stratford-upon-Avon town centre, particularly through the Park & Ride scheme. Additionally, in the event of rail service disruptions, replacement buses are planned to operate directly from the station's forecourt next to the entrance.
